#d17d3e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d17d3e is composed of 82% red, 49% green and 24.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 40.2% magenta, 70.3% yellow and 18% black. It has a hue angle of 25.7 degrees, a saturation of 61.5% and a lightness of 53.1%. #d17d3e color hex could be obtained by blending #fffa7c with #a30000. Closest websafe color is: #cc6633.

Shades and Tints of #d17d3e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0703 is the darkest color, while #fefdf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#d17d3e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#91867e is the less saturated color, while #ff7610 is the most saturated one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#d17d3e is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#8f8f8f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#9c8b7f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#a6974d Protanopia 1% of men
  • #ba9043 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#d77c85 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#b68d48 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#c28941 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#d47c6b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
